Your new role
As an Electrical Network Technician, you will be a key player in the operation, maintenance, and development of a large-scale private high-voltage distribution network. Based at a major UK port, your responsibilities will include ensuring the safe and efficient performance of electrical assets such as substations, switchgear, and critical infrastructure, including bridges and waterways.You will carry out planned maintenance, respond to faults, and support improvement projects to ensure minimal disruption to port operations. A significant part of your role will involve preparing, authorising, and executing both low and high-voltage switching operations in line with safety regulations and operational procedures.
What you'll need to succeed
- Proven experience working with high-voltage electrical systems (up to 33kV or higher).
- Strong knowledge of electrical distribution networks and safety protocols.
- Relevant electrical qualifications (e.g. NVQ Level 3, HNC, or equivalent).
- High-voltage authorisation or the ability to obtain it quickly.
- A proactive approach to fault-finding and continuous improvement.
- Excellent communication and teamwork skills.
- Willingness to participate in out-of-hours call-outs or standby rotas.
